Samsung Austin Semiconductor is one of the most advanced semiconductor manufacturing facilities in the world and an integral part of Central Texas for more than 26 years, driving job generation, economic impact and engagement with the surrounding community.

Samsung Austin Semiconductor serves a global customer base with broad semiconductor process technology offerings that impact everyday life including mobile, graphic, consumer, networking/high performance computing, Internet of Things, RF and automotive. Through successful collaborations with foundry customers and a continuous drive to develop the most cutting-edge technologies, Samsung Austin Semiconductor has become a major player in the foundry market. Samsung Austin Semiconductor's technology portfolio ranges from 65nm to 28nm using planar transistor technology to the more advanced 14nm 3D FinFet technology.


With more than 3,300 employees, 2.45 million square feet of floor space, and more than 600+ acres in land holdings, Samsung Austin Semiconductor's economic impact in 2021 generated $6.3 billion into Austin's economy through salaries and other expenditures. Plus, that same year, its parent company, Samsung Electronics Co., Ltd announced a $17 billion investment to boost semiconductor production capacity at a new site in Taylor, Texas. This is in addition to the $18 billion invested in Samsung Austin Semiconductor's Austin, Texas campus, since 1996 - making it one of the largest direct foreign investments in United States history.

Roles and Responsibilities:

Job Summary/Overview:


Samsung Austin Semiconductor is seeking a talented and motivated individual for the Manufacturing Product Operations team. We are looking for an engineer to tackle complex problems that span across multiple systems and organizations. As a Product Ops Engineer, you will own on time delivery of products during NPI and Mass Production. Engineers must demonstrate the ability to make appropriate tradeoffs between business and technical constraints to ensure on time delivery to the customer. The Product Operations engineer will serve as the primary resource to monitor, analyze, and improve manufacturing metrics for their assigned products.

As a Product Operations Engineer, you will use knowledge of proprietary Samsung scheduling and reporting systems as well as Manufacturing industry knowledge to improve factory bottlenecks through detailed analysis and use project management skills to drive on time projects. As a Product Operations Engineer, you will work closely with manufacturing operations, systems technology and engineering personnel from Unit Parts to find inefficiencies, create and drive improvement projects, provide tactical and strategic support of daily operations.


Professionalism, good judgement, negotiation skills, team leadership, ability to influence, analytical talent, teamwork and communication are essential to success.

This position is right for you if you are passionate about solving complex manufacturing problems, and possess the curiosity for consistent learning.

Specific Job Duties:

  • Product Ownership (NPI & Mass Production)
  • Perform line analysis and supply chain forecasting to be able to pinpoint bottleneck areas and take actions to help improve line movement and line balance
  • Perform bottleneck investigations utilizing existing productions plans, tool performance metrics, and existing capacity projects and create summaries of problem areas
  • Coordinate daily factory needs with Business Operations (Korea HQ) and take actions to meet daily customer shipment requirements
  • Negotiate product shipment requirements with Business Operations (Korea HQ)
  • Coordinate with systems technology and engineering groups to make output improvements using available scheduling systems as well as analyze data to show the benefit of any action taken
  • Work with engineering teams to improve daily operations and optimize tool performance
  • Collaborate with manufacturing shift operations and follow-up on issues to resolution
  • Identify areas of improvement within manufacturing and systems
  • Participate in resolution of urgent production issues as they occur
  • Support process change control board (engineering changes) through analysis and approval
  • Effectively communicate up, down and across the organization to align manufacturing, production planning, and engineering regarding product performance and supply forecasts
  • Analyzes factory capacity limiters to identify capital investment issues or equipment qualification needs
